Output dacf52d76fc1be8bf0376d24a09c9cfdb5e99434a979bc5f3b92012ab72eed5a:39

value
376942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40846c21e32cf6173c8dd688c26e49df8ba280a8 OP_EQUAL
address
37a9ogyRpME1ghUiNT18WwjgC6VfK4fQ8t
transaction
dacf52d76fc1be8bf0376d24a09c9cfdb5e99434a979bc5f3b92012ab72eed5a
confirmations
272063
spent
true